LinkedIn Launches New Trending Storylines Feature

The feature brings daily curated interest-based feeds about the most important developing stories. The company expects Trending Storylines to draw users onto the service more frequently.

-

Back in September 2016, LinkedIn announced some major upgrades to their platform, including a complete design overhaul. The company has been constantly updating the main Feed experience over the last couple of months.

Today, the company announced Trending Storylines, a new feature which will help users discover news and ideas. In a blog post, the Vice President of LinkedIn, Tomer Cohen, describes the new feature as interest-based feeds.

In addition to their main LinkedIn Feed, users will now have access to the new Trending Storylines feed. There, users will be able to access and discuss stories that are relevant to their industry.

Trending Storylines will start rolling out in the U.S. today, and will expand to other countries soon.

How Trending Storylines work

The Trending Storylines feature brings a whole new experience to LinkedIn. Users will be able to find developing stories, get diverse perspectives on them, and join the conversation.

In a press release, the LinkedIn Corporate Communications Team, explains how the new feature works.

Here is a list of things users will be able to do thanks to Trending Storylines:

  • See what stories are developing: Each story is based on what's trending, and personalized to you based on what we know about you, such as the industry you're in.
  • Go deep to learn more: You can discover, learn and explore more about the story being discussed within each storyline.
  • Get diverse perspectives on every story: Each story includes multiple perspectives, ranging from news publishers and influencers, to people in your network, so that you can easily weigh up diverse opinions. For example, if you work in healthcare, you may see a perspective shared by a renowned healthcare expert, an article published by a top medical magazine, and a post shared by someone you follow or are connected to.
  • Use hashtags to easily join the conversation: Each story will have a unique hashtag associated with it, making it easy for you to join the conversation and add your own take on the issue. As the conversations evolve, we will continue to ensure you're seeing the latest perspectives.”

Users can find Trending Storylines on their mobile home screen under the Trending tab. On the desktop version of LinkedIn, users can find it at the top right of their homepage. To learn more about Trending Storylines, check LinkedIn's video:
